Output 72e159411163aa2b6b1aa5c19031caa4245a9a8a3d7dd750d389bed9174f84bd:17

value
22519337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df5bd15412f734ea35823976a2d915cb9c00cab6 OP_EQUAL
address
MUGAup83Bc1XjDXFvPfp2hEVp2snrPF3jZ
transaction
72e159411163aa2b6b1aa5c19031caa4245a9a8a3d7dd750d389bed9174f84bd
spent
true